Full Description
Remains of a building, probably a longhouse, recorded by Bennachie Landscapes Fieldwork Group in February 2016, surviving as stone footings of the building, with possible internal dividing walls. It measures circa 17m by 5m externally, with a possible yard to the west. The structure does not appear on the OS 1st edition map, although a track runs from the nearby Turnpike Road to this area. Lidar images indicate an area of rig and furrow east of the turnpike.
